Transaction c2885a5689a23f368f31e56d424c643160dea339e70a21e091c08b82cf4fdc66

1 Input
2 Outputs
  • c2885a5689a23f368f31e56d424c643160dea339e70a21e091c08b82cf4fdc66:0
  • value  11424091
    address  n4fE7Fk1YFEQ94ybbqinaLSafmCgc5uWQS
  • c2885a5689a23f368f31e56d424c643160dea339e70a21e091c08b82cf4fdc66:1
  • value  11424091
    address  n4fDahfDHYMtyvucosHKatEcXNM4WNG27P